Functional Testing:

"The objective of function test is to measure the quality
of the functional (business) components of the system".
Tests verify that the system behaves correctly from the
user / business perspective and functions according to the
requirements, models, storyboards, or any other design
paradigm used to specify the application.

Test Cycle for Requirements based Function Test:

1.Test Planning

2.Partitioning - Functional Decomposition

3.Requirements Definition / Verification

4.Test Case Design

5.Traceability (Traceability Matrix)

6.Test Case Execution

7.Defect Management

8.Coverage Analysis
